**Q: Why do builds on the Fernlock agents fail with signature timestamp errors?**

A: Clock skew. A few agents in pool B drift up to 90 seconds because their NTP sync was disabled during last month's image refresh. Re-enable sync via the agent console before retrying the release build. To open the console's admin panel, enter the recovery passphrase below.

strongbox words: druvan-lamys-eliius-jorax-istox-soreth-ulays-gilix-ralix-oliiel-norwyn-casvan-praius

## Deployment

Gridweaver builds as a single static binary and runs behind the shared reverse proxy in the Larkspur cluster. Deploy by tagging a release; the pipeline handles image builds, migration checks, and a rolling restart. Puzzle generation is CPU-bound, so keep at least two replicas warm during weekday mornings. Before your first deploy, review the configuration values the service starts with, shown here.

service settings:
[istael]
team = gilath
access_code = ac_468cdf
owner = casdor.gilox
host = istael.kelviforge.internal
port = 5432
peer = quenwyn.braskworks.corp
salt = 6678df32
pin = 7400

Q4 Planning Note — Annual Billing Shift

Sales leads: we're moving Fenwick Cloud accounts to annual billing starting next quarter. Expect pushback from smaller shops, so lead with the 10% annual discount. Monthly stays available at list price for legacy accounts only. Comp plans adjust accordingly — details at the kickoff. The line below captures the confidential target behind this.

management briefing: Only 33 of the 205 pilot accounts renewed Kasath, so a churn review is set for October 17. Weniusek Logistics is in early talks to buy Holethax Freight for about $345.6 million.